Job Summary:

We are seeking a skilled and reliable Electrician to join our Engineering team at a luxury 5-star hotel in Uganda. The Electrician will be respon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ing all electrical systems and equipment within the hotel premises, ensuring the safety, comfort, and satisfaction of our guests and staff.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Inspect, repair, and maintain electrical systems including lighting, power distribution, sockets, panels, and kitchen and HVAC equipment.
  • Respond promptly to guest and staff maintenance requests related to electrical issues.
  • Carry out preventive maintenance as per the schedule and maintain records of all maintenance tasks.
  • Troubleshoot malfunctioning systems and recommend necessary repairs or replacements.
  • Ensure all electrical installations are up to code and comply with safety regulations.
  • Collaborate with other maintenance team members to ensure efficient hotel operations.
  • Maintain an organized inventory of electrical supplies and tools.
  • Coordinate with external contractors when necessary and supervise outsourced electrical work.
  • Participate in energy-saving initiatives and sustainability programs.
  • Provide support during events, functions, or emergencies requiring temporary power setups.
  • Ensure minimal disruption to guest experience during maintenance tasks.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• Diploma or Certificate in Electrical Engineering or related field.
  • Valid electrician license or certification recognized in Uganda.
  • Minimum of 3 years’ experience as an electrician, preferably in a hotel or hospitality environment.
  • Strong knowledge of electrical systems, safety codes, and troubleshooting techniques.
  • Experience working with high-voltage systems and hotel equipment (generators, elevators, HVAC).
  • Familiarity with BMS (Building Management Systems) is a plus.

Key Competencies:

  • Attention to detail and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work under pressure and handle emergency situations.
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Professional appearance and conduct.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Willingness to work flexible shifts, including nights, weekends, and holidays.
